LearnGM
هل تريد التفاعل مع هذه المساهمة؟ كل ما عليك هو إنشاء حساب جديد ببضع خطوات أو تسجيل الدخول للمتابعة.

اطلاق النار بتجاه العدو .

استعرض الموضوع التالي استعرض الموضوع السابق اذهب الى الأسفل

اطلاق النار بتجاه العدو . Empty اطلاق النار بتجاه العدو .

مُساهمة من طرف سداح الجمعة أغسطس 28, 2015 8:12 pm

السلام عليكم

اخواني عندي مشكلة اتمنى الاقي حلها بأقرب وقت .

وهي تعقيب عن هذا الموضوع .. 
http://www.learngm.com/t517p50-topic#19472


عملية اطلاق النار بتجاه العدو .

اولآ .. اذا كان لدي اكثر من عدو !!
واريد ان يرمي على الاقرب فقط !!

هذي الطريقة اذا كان اكثر من عدو سيطلق طلقتين ان كان العدويين لديه اوبجكتات مختلفة .

كيف اجعله يرمي على الاقرب ويهمل الابعد ؟
Smile

يارب تساعدوني بأسرع وقت .
واكون لكم ممنون
سداح
سداح
 
 

الجنس : ذكر
عدد المساهمات : 224



الرجوع الى أعلى الصفحة اذهب الى الأسفل

اطلاق النار بتجاه العدو . Empty رد: اطلاق النار بتجاه العدو .

مُساهمة من طرف m7m5ud الجمعة أغسطس 28, 2015 8:36 pm

لم أفهم قصدك
m7m5ud
m7m5ud
 
 

الجنس : ذكر
عدد المساهمات : 90



الرجوع الى أعلى الصفحة اذهب الى الأسفل

اطلاق النار بتجاه العدو . Empty رد: اطلاق النار بتجاه العدو .

مُساهمة من طرف سداح الجمعة أغسطس 28, 2015 8:51 pm

حسنآ .. سأشرح بطريقة موسعة

يعني انا مثلا .. عندي اوبجكت .. وهو جندي .. يسير الى الامام . عندما يصادف عدو امامه يقف .. كأن يكون العدو فوقه او بمستواه او اقل منه .

عندما يصل هذا الجندي الى مسافة معينة .. يقف ويبدأ بأطلاق النار بتجاه العدو ...

لكن المشكلة عندما يكون نوعين من الاعداء .
سيبدأ بأطلاق طلقتين على العدويين .. كل طلقة نحو عدو.

فكيف اجعله يرمي طلقة واحدة نحو العدو الاقرب ويهمل الابعد .

Smile
هل الشرح واضح الحين ؟
سداح
سداح
 
 

الجنس : ذكر
عدد المساهمات : 224



الرجوع الى أعلى الصفحة اذهب الى الأسفل

اطلاق النار بتجاه العدو . Empty رد: اطلاق النار بتجاه العدو .

مُساهمة من طرف سداح الجمعة أغسطس 28, 2015 8:52 pm

اذا لم يكن واضح شرحي سأضع صور توضيحية.
@_@
سداح
سداح
 
 

الجنس : ذكر
عدد المساهمات : 224



الرجوع الى أعلى الصفحة اذهب الى الأسفل

اطلاق النار بتجاه العدو . Empty رد: اطلاق النار بتجاه العدو .

مُساهمة من طرف m7m5ud الجمعة أغسطس 28, 2015 9:26 pm

لقد فهمت وجمعت الحل إن شاء الله وجار العمل عليه
m7m5ud
m7m5ud
 
 

الجنس : ذكر
عدد المساهمات : 90



الرجوع الى أعلى الصفحة اذهب الى الأسفل

اطلاق النار بتجاه العدو . Empty رد: اطلاق النار بتجاه العدو .

مُساهمة من طرف سداح الجمعة أغسطس 28, 2015 9:47 pm

تسلم وربي لا يحرمنك من الأجر .
ان شاء الله نخدمك بعرسك
Smile 

ههههههه
ربي يرضى عنك .
سداح
سداح
 
 

الجنس : ذكر
عدد المساهمات : 224



الرجوع الى أعلى الصفحة اذهب الى الأسفل

اطلاق النار بتجاه العدو . Empty رد: اطلاق النار بتجاه العدو .

مُساهمة من طرف m7m5ud الجمعة أغسطس 28, 2015 9:55 pm

ربنا يخليك تفضل الرابط وأتمن أنه ينفعك بس أنت بدل الاسماء وأتجاه الرصاص
الرابط
m7m5ud
m7m5ud
 
 

الجنس : ذكر
عدد المساهمات : 90



الرجوع الى أعلى الصفحة اذهب الى الأسفل

اطلاق النار بتجاه العدو . Empty رد: اطلاق النار بتجاه العدو .

مُساهمة من طرف سداح السبت أغسطس 29, 2015 1:18 am

مشكور اخي تعبتك معي .
بس الظاهر انك معطيني رابط لغير شي .
-_-

آسف اذا كان شرحي مو واضح .

راح احط صور واتمنى يكون واضح اكثر .

اقرب لعبة للطلب هي لعبة ( دافع عن مملكتك )
عبارة عن طريق يمر به العدو .. وانت تضع مقاومات على جانب الطريق لأجل عدم السماح لهم بالوصول للمملكة .

اطلاق النار بتجاه العدو . Royal-defense_640x480_screenshot_2

كهذي الصورة .
اتكلم عن المقاومة ... عندما يدخل العدو الى مدى المقاومة تبدأ ترمي عليه النار .

يعني لو فرضنا ان الطلقة سرعتها 1 .. الاتجاه يجب ان يكون بتجاه اوبجكت العدو .. يعني بدون رقم .. لازم الطلقة تنطلق على العدو حتى وان تحرك وتغير مكانه .. كأن يكون هو في الشمال وبعد قليل اصبح في الجنوب .. ( المقاومة ترمي على العدو بما انه داخل مدى الرمي وان تغير موقعه ) .

 انا اعرف اجعلها ترمي على العدو .. لكن المشكلة تظهر عندما يصبح لدي نوعين من الاعداء .. 
ستبدأ المقاومة ترمي طلقتين بنفس الوقت .. 

وانا اريدها ترمي على الاقرب الى ان يتدمر وبعدها ترممي على الثاني .. وليس الاثنان مع بعض .

هذي صور توضيحية .

مثلا اوبجكت المقاومة هو : obj_player_move

اما اوبجكت الاعداء .. سيكونون اثنان .
obj_arme_move && obj_arme_contry

في اوبجكت المقاومة .. step وضعت
هذه الاكشنات .. والتي تنفذ الامر ( اذا كان العدو داخل مدى المقاومة - اقل من 120 - تخلق طلقة )
هذا الامر متكرر مرتين في الصورة .. لأن لدينا اعداء اثنان .
اطلاق النار بتجاه العدو . J09mdh

بعدها في اوبجكت طلقة المقاومة step وضعت الاكشن.

اطلاق النار بتجاه العدو . 350vrpw

يعمل على حركة الطلقة بتجاه العدو .
واضع نفس الاكشن لكن اغيره لأسم العدو الآخر

لكن هذا العمل صحيح لو فرضنا يوجد نوع واحد من الاعداء 
اما اذا اصبحوا اثنان .. سيبدأ يرمي بنفس الوقت طلقتين اذا اصبحوا اثنانهم داخل مدى الاطلاق .

وهذه هي المشكلة 
@_@

-: يعني مختصر مفيد :-


.. فقط اذا دخل نوعين من الاعداء في مدى المقاومة كيف اجعلها تهمل البعيد(لا ترمي عليه) وترمي على الاقرب منها.

وبس 
^_^ 
سداح
سداح
 
 

الجنس : ذكر
عدد المساهمات : 224



الرجوع الى أعلى الصفحة اذهب الى الأسفل

اطلاق النار بتجاه العدو . Empty رد: اطلاق النار بتجاه العدو .

مُساهمة من طرف سداح السبت أغسطس 29, 2015 6:51 pm

مشكورين اخواني .
لقيت الحل بنفسي.

^_^
حاليآ لقيت طريقة اخلص من هاي المشكلة .

اقدر اقول يعني انحلت 
هههههههههه
سداح
سداح
 
 

الجنس : ذكر
عدد المساهمات : 224



الرجوع الى أعلى الصفحة اذهب الى الأسفل

اطلاق النار بتجاه العدو . Empty رد: اطلاق النار بتجاه العدو .

مُساهمة من طرف Nephron السبت أغسطس 29, 2015 11:01 pm

اذا كان نوع اللعبة التي تصنعها من نوع tower defence انصحك بهذا الملف
http://www.gulfup.com/?lsDQAM
Nephron
Nephron
Discussion Moderator
Discussion Moderator

الجنس : ذكر
عدد المساهمات : 389
الأوسمة :
اطلاق النار بتجاه العدو . Help10
وسام المساعدة




الرجوع الى أعلى الصفحة اذهب الى الأسفل

اطلاق النار بتجاه العدو . Empty رد: اطلاق النار بتجاه العدو .

مُساهمة من طرف سداح السبت أغسطس 29, 2015 11:19 pm

اخي مشكور جدآ على هذي الخدمة الكبيرة .
الصراحة وبدون مجاملة .. هذا الملف مفيد جدآ .

لكن .. الملف كله فيه نوع واحد من الاعداء .
لو انه اصبح فيه نوعين من الاعداء لحل لي المشكلة Sad

يعني ان يأتي نوعين من الاعداء في نفس الوقت .. 
ستحدث مشكلة في المقاومة .. وهي انها تبدي ترمي على العدووين بنفس الوقت .

لأني لا اعرف كيف اجعلها ترمي على واحد فقط .
Sad

اتمنى تجد ملف آخر او شرح من عندك . ماذا يجب ان اضيف ؟
سداح
سداح
 
 

الجنس : ذكر
عدد المساهمات : 224



الرجوع الى أعلى الصفحة اذهب الى الأسفل

اطلاق النار بتجاه العدو . Empty رد: اطلاق النار بتجاه العدو .

مُساهمة من طرف Nephron السبت أغسطس 29, 2015 11:42 pm

لم افعل الكثير اضفت عدو اخر بنفس الاكواد وبسبرايت مختلف...جرب الان!
http://www.gulfup.com/?UaNyB8
Nephron
Nephron
Discussion Moderator
Discussion Moderator

الجنس : ذكر
عدد المساهمات : 389
الأوسمة :
اطلاق النار بتجاه العدو . Help10
وسام المساعدة




الرجوع الى أعلى الصفحة اذهب الى الأسفل

اطلاق النار بتجاه العدو . Empty رد: اطلاق النار بتجاه العدو .

مُساهمة من طرف Nephron السبت أغسطس 29, 2015 11:49 pm

هههه تعديل بسيط جدا..نسيت شيء
http://www.gulfup.com/?BTqrNK
Nephron
Nephron
Discussion Moderator
Discussion Moderator

الجنس : ذكر
عدد المساهمات : 389
الأوسمة :
اطلاق النار بتجاه العدو . Help10
وسام المساعدة




الرجوع الى أعلى الصفحة اذهب الى الأسفل

اطلاق النار بتجاه العدو . Empty رد: اطلاق النار بتجاه العدو .

مُساهمة من طرف سداح الأحد أغسطس 30, 2015 1:20 am

الحين جيد جدآ 
^_^

فقط بقى افهم على الاكواد .
اني اطلعت على الاكواد واضن احتاج مدرس يلا يفهمني عليها 
هههههههههههه

لكن احاول ان اراجعها بوقت آخر لفهمها بصورة جيدة

الحين انا تحت تأثير النوم
Smile

مشكور اخي وربي يبارك فيك
ويجزيك الفردوس الاعلى 
ويزوجك من الحور العين 
^_^

تقبل مني اطيب التقدير والشكر لمجهودك الرائع .
ولأخي محمود عبدالعاطي .
Smile

ربي يحفظكم
سداح
سداح
 
 

الجنس : ذكر
عدد المساهمات : 224



الرجوع الى أعلى الصفحة اذهب الى الأسفل

اطلاق النار بتجاه العدو . Empty رد: اطلاق النار بتجاه العدو .

مُساهمة من طرف Nephron الأحد أغسطس 30, 2015 1:24 am

وفيك بارك الله اخي العزيزflower
good luck  
Nephron
Nephron
Discussion Moderator
Discussion Moderator

الجنس : ذكر
عدد المساهمات : 389
الأوسمة :
اطلاق النار بتجاه العدو . Help10
وسام المساعدة




الرجوع الى أعلى الصفحة اذهب الى الأسفل

اطلاق النار بتجاه العدو . Empty رد: اطلاق النار بتجاه العدو .

مُساهمة من طرف سداح الثلاثاء سبتمبر 15, 2015 10:00 pm

اخي لقيت مشكلة عند تنفيذ الملف هذا .
وهي عندما يوجد نوعين من الاعداء .. يصبح الرمي بصورة اسرع.

اختصرت المشكلة في هذا الملف القابل للتعديل .
اطلاق النار بتجاه العدو . G

اتمنى تقدر تساعدني فيه .
Sad
سداح
سداح
 
 

الجنس : ذكر
عدد المساهمات : 224



الرجوع الى أعلى الصفحة اذهب الى الأسفل

اطلاق النار بتجاه العدو . Empty رد: اطلاق النار بتجاه العدو .

مُساهمة من طرف Nephron الجمعة سبتمبر 18, 2015 10:05 pm

يرجى اعادة الرفع.. المتصفح يظهر لي تحذير بان الملف به برامج ضارة
Nephron
Nephron
Discussion Moderator
Discussion Moderator

الجنس : ذكر
عدد المساهمات : 389
الأوسمة :
اطلاق النار بتجاه العدو . Help10
وسام المساعدة




الرجوع الى أعلى الصفحة اذهب الى الأسفل

اطلاق النار بتجاه العدو . Empty رد: اطلاق النار بتجاه العدو .

مُساهمة من طرف سداح السبت سبتمبر 19, 2015 10:41 am

حسنآ .. لقد وضعته في ملف مضغوط .
لأجل ان لا تظهر مشاكل مرة اخرى .
اطلاق النار بتجاه العدو . G

وهذا الملف .. عبارة عن اعداء اثنين .. وبعد 5 ثواني يظهر عدوا ثالث .. لأجل ان تشاهد الاختلاف بالرمي .
Smile

اتمنى انك تقدر تساعدني واكون لك ممنون
سداح
سداح
 
 

الجنس : ذكر
عدد المساهمات : 224



الرجوع الى أعلى الصفحة اذهب الى الأسفل

اطلاق النار بتجاه العدو . Empty رد: اطلاق النار بتجاه العدو .

مُساهمة من طرف سداح الإثنين سبتمبر 21, 2015 11:13 am

هل الملف شغال !؟
@_@

اذا كان شغال اتمنى انك تقدر تعدل فيه وترفعه من جديد .
Smile

وربي يجزاك خير الجزاء .
سداح
سداح
 
 

الجنس : ذكر
عدد المساهمات : 224



الرجوع الى أعلى الصفحة اذهب الى الأسفل

اطلاق النار بتجاه العدو . Empty رد: اطلاق النار بتجاه العدو .

مُساهمة من طرف Nephron الإثنين سبتمبر 21, 2015 6:07 pm

حسنا الذي فهمته ان اوبجكت اللاعب يطلق بالسرعة المطلوبة عند وجود عدو واحد لكن في حالة وجود عدو اخر في نطاق الاطلاق لاوبجكت اللاعب فان اوبجكت الاعب يطلق بسرعة اسرع لتخلص من العدو الاول ومن ثم الاطلاق علي العدو الثاني
هذا يحدث نظرا للذكاء الاصطناعي لاوبجكت اللاعب وهذا هو المتبع في هذا النوع من الالعاب..لاتحتاج تغير اي شيء
Nephron
Nephron
Discussion Moderator
Discussion Moderator

الجنس : ذكر
عدد المساهمات : 389
الأوسمة :
اطلاق النار بتجاه العدو . Help10
وسام المساعدة




الرجوع الى أعلى الصفحة اذهب الى الأسفل

اطلاق النار بتجاه العدو . Empty رد: اطلاق النار بتجاه العدو .

مُساهمة من طرف سداح الإثنين سبتمبر 21, 2015 8:58 pm

كلامك صحيح .
يعني لا يوجد حل لهذي المشكلة ؟

ممم .. المشكلة اني عامل الرمي سريع .. فأذا اصبح اسرع سيكون واضح ان الرمي اصبح سريع جدآ 
^_^
ههههههههه

يلا مشكور يا خوي .. اكمل على هذا المنوال .
ربي يرضى عنك ويجزاك خير الجزاء .
سداح
سداح
 
 

الجنس : ذكر
عدد المساهمات : 224



الرجوع الى أعلى الصفحة اذهب الى الأسفل

استعرض الموضوع التالي استعرض الموضوع السابق الرجوع الى أعلى الصفحة

- مواضيع مماثلة

صلاحيات هذا المنتدى:
لاتستطيع الرد على المواضيع في هذا المنتدى